Transaction 51834df5ed4e4663a35a48ccff9f796948e15f67aa86a309efb8f1bea0656960
1 Input
1 Output
-
51834df5ed4e4663a35a48ccff9f796948e15f67aa86a309efb8f1bea0656960:0
- value
- 1066712
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7feda43d737cd4f3cc1869e9731d3571a94c7ffb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CfRVzHeFyzLEqaLhtz4Vw7tz28Q5133oM